Chelsea have reportedly offered Sevilla an out-of-favour squad player in an attempt to seal Jules Kounde’s transfer this summer.The Blues are believed to have reached personal terms with the 22-year-old Frenchman but are still trying to agree a fee with the La Liga club.Goal reports that the Champions League winners have offered Kenedy, 25, to Sevilla but they are not interested in the Brazilian as part of the deal.Kounde is believed to have a £68million release clause in his contract which Chelsea are reluctant to activate, instead attempting to drive down his price by including players as bargaining chips.The central-defender is reportedly keen to move to Stamford Bridge but is waiting for the clubs to come to an agreement.Chelsea have.
